小程序
小游戏
企业微信
微信支付
扫描小程序码分享
比如:用户在小程序A完成登录后,从小程序A跳转到小程序B是否可以做到,在小程序B,用户不用微信授权完成登录,微信是否有相应的开发规范限制此操作,若无限制,具体应该怎么实施呢
7 个回答
加粗
标红
插入代码
插入链接
插入图片
上传视频
A跳B,把A的用户信息编码一下带过去不就ok了
你好,麻烦通过点击下方“反馈信息”按钮,提供出现问题的。
带着openid跳过去,不就行了。
拿到两个openid,是同一个人,然后数据库一查,哪个已经有头像和昵称,另一个复制保存,完事。
可以随便跳,但你所说的免验证登录,具体看你的业务逻辑,举个可行的例子:
用户在小程序A完成了登录,拿到用户手机号、并且填写了头像、昵称等(不考虑实现方式)、以及这个用户的标识(自己定义),当跳转到B小程序,跳转的时候给B传一些数据,在B接收,并且能通过这些数据请求一个给定接口就能拿到这个用户的数据
跳转的时候带参数就行
2个小程序绑定在同一个微信开放平台下,unionid相同,通过wx.login获取openid与unionid,通过unionid判断是否需要登录。
跳转的时候把用户id传过去,自己加逻辑判断同一个用户
跳转时传 url 参数就行,其他数据都无法共享。可能有安全风险。
也可以用这个 api 发数据,也可能有安全风险。
https://developers.weixin.qq.com/miniprogram/dev/api/base/app/app-event/wx.postMessageToReferrerMiniProgram.html
关注后,可在微信内接收相应的重要提醒。
请使用微信扫描二维码关注 “微信开放社区” 公众号
A跳B,把A的用户信息编码一下带过去不就ok了
带着openid跳过去,不就行了。
拿到两个openid,是同一个人,然后数据库一查,哪个已经有头像和昵称,另一个复制保存,完事。
可以随便跳,但你所说的免验证登录,具体看你的业务逻辑,举个可行的例子:
用户在小程序A完成了登录,拿到用户手机号、并且填写了头像、昵称等(不考虑实现方式)、以及这个用户的标识(自己定义),当跳转到B小程序,跳转的时候给B传一些数据,在B接收,并且能通过这些数据请求一个给定接口就能拿到这个用户的数据
跳转的时候带参数就行
2个小程序绑定在同一个微信开放平台下,unionid相同,通过wx.login获取openid与unionid,通过unionid判断是否需要登录。
跳转的时候把用户id传过去,自己加逻辑判断同一个用户
跳转时传 url 参数就行,其他数据都无法共享。可能有安全风险。
也可以用这个 api 发数据,也可能有安全风险。
https://developers.weixin.qq.com/miniprogram/dev/api/base/app/app-event/wx.postMessageToReferrerMiniProgram.html